About Sculptures
Definition of Sculptures as an Art Form
Sculpture is a three-dimensional art form that involves the creation of objects by carving or shaping materials such as stone, metal, wood, or clay. It is a form of expression that can convey emotions, ideas or stories through the physical form of the sculpture. Sculptures can be created in a range of sizes, from small decorative pieces to large outdoor installations.Types of Sculptures
There are various types of sculptures available, each with their own unique style and characteristics. Figurative sculptures depict the human form or other recognizable objects, while abstract sculptures do not have a specific identifiable form. Other types of sculptures include modern, classical, and contemporary sculptures, each with their own distinctive features.Materials Used in Sculpture Creation
The materials used in sculpture creation vary based on the type of sculpture, as well as the level of detail and complexity desired. Some of the materials commonly used include stone, metal, wood, and clay. Each material requires different tools and techniques for shaping and carving, and can result in sculptural pieces with varying textures and finishes.History of Sculpture as an Art Form
The art of sculpture can be traced back to ancient civilizations, where it was used to create decorative objects and religious artifacts. Over time, sculptural techniques and styles have evolved and developed into the modern art form we see today. Many famous sculptors throughout history have contributed to the development of this art form, including Michelangelo, Auguste Rodin, and Henry Moore.Famous Sculptors and Their Work
There are many famous sculptors whose work has left an impression on the world of art. Michelangelo's David and Pieta are some of his most famous sculptures, while Auguste Rodin's The Thinker and The Kiss are iconic examples of his style. Henry Moore's abstract sculptures and Alexander Calder's mobiles are also well-known examples of the sculptural art form.How to Choose a Sculpture for Personal or Corporate Use
When choosing a sculpture for personal or corporate use, it's important to consider the space where it will be displayed, as well as the style and theme of the sculpture. You should also consider the material, size, and cost of the piece. A professional consultation with a sculptor or art consultant can help guide you towards the perfect piece for your needs.Importance of Sculptures in Interior and Exterior Design
Sculptures can add a unique and striking element to both interior and exterior design. They can be used as a focal point in a room, or as a statement piece in an outdoor space. Sculptures can also help to create a sense of depth and dimension in a space, and can be used to enhance the overall atmosphere and mood of a room or outdoor area.Cost Considerations When Purchasing Sculptures
The cost of a sculpture can vary widely depending on the size, material, and complexity of the piece. Smaller decorative sculptures made of inexpensive materials such as clay or resin can be purchased for a few hundred pounds, while larger, more complex pieces made of expensive materials such as bronze can cost tens of thousands of pounds.Maintenance and Care for Sculptures
Proper maintenance and care is important to ensure the longevity and preservation of your sculpture. Depending on the material, sculptures may require routine cleaning, polishing, or waxing to prevent damage or deterioration. It's important to follow any specific care instructions provided by the artist or manufacturer to ensure the piece is properly cared for.Custom Sculpture Creation Options for Personal or Corporate Needs
For those seeking a sculpture that is truly unique, custom sculpture creation options are available. Working with a professional sculptor, you can bring your own ideas and vision to life in a one-of-a-kind piece. Custom sculptures can be created for any purpose, including personal collections, corporate installations, or public displays. The cost and timeline for custom sculptures will vary depending on the level of detail and complexity of the piece.
